    In this paper, two new single-input five-output (SIFO) voltage-mode (VM) second-order universal filters are presented. The proposed filters employ two triple-output second-generation current conveyors (TO-CCIIs) as active elements, five resistors and two grounded capacitors. The proposed filters provide all of the standard filter responses (i.e. low-pass, band-pass, high-pass, notch and all-pass responses) simultaneously. The non-ideal gain and parasitic impedance effects of the active elements on the transfer functions of the filters are investigated. SPICE simulation results with TSMC 0.18 μm technology parameters are given to verify the performance of the proposed filters.
